Skocz do zawartości

Norbiros

Użytkownik
  • Ilość zawartości

    238
  • Rejestracja

  • Ostatnia wizyta

  • Wygrane w rankingu

    1

Treść opublikowana przez Norbiros

  1. OK, już napisałem, nie wiem czy idealne ale mi działa: on spawn of zombie: #ustaw tu rodzaj moba lub ustaw na wszystkie if "%Spawn Reason%" is "mob spawner": set {_pozycja} to location of event-entity cancel event if {spawner} is "1": #jeśli nie chcesz komendy on/off usuń to add {_pozycja} to {spawner::*} wait 11 second #teorytyczna ilość mobów pojawiających się remove {_pozycja} from {spawner::*} command /zombie [<text>]: #tą komendą włączasz spawnowanie mobów dając 1 a jak dasz 0 to się nie spawnują trigger: set {spawner} to arg 1 every 10 second: #tutaj ustaw co jaki czas spawnują się moby loop {spawner::*}: spawn zombie at loop-value To działa tak: blokuje spawnowanie mobów ze spawnera i co określony czas pojawia je wszystkie w określonnym momęcie. Możesz zmniejszyć ich ilość zmieniając to #teorytyczna ilość... . Mam nadzieję ze wszystko zrozumiałeś i zadziała
  2. Witaj! Mam nadzieję że się tutaj zadomowisz ;)

  3. Norbiros

    SKRYPT NA CASE

    OK, może mi się uda, ale opiszesz go dokładniej? Wsensie przydało by się sporo więcej Np. jak ma ustawiać skrzynki, czy skrzynki ktoś dostaje do eq, czy ma je losować w gui, czy ma być animacjia. I sporo więcej. To jest skrypt w stylu płątnego więc za darmo trudno to będzie zrobić
  4. Jeden mob? Wsensie ogólnie jeden mob? Co jakiś czas? Jak sprecyzujesz pytanie to chętnie się tym zajme
  5. Norbiros

    Blokada

    A to ma działać że jeśli zmnieni się za pomocą komendy /d zombie?
  6. Ok, chętnie się tym zajmę, ale nie mogę bo nie sprecyzowałeś zlecenia, w kluczowym momencie 5$ czego? Z essensialsa? Z czegoś innego? Ma być zaimplementowane w skrypcie? Jeśli tak to jak je zdobywać?
  7. Norbiros

    Napis po śmierci

    Cześć, prosze o to skrypt o który prosiłeś: on death of player: send title "&2Zabiłeś %victim%!" with subtitle "&2Ale uważaj, on może się zemścić!" to attacker for 8 seconds send title "&cZostałeś zabity przez:" with subtitle "&c%attacker%" to victim for 8 seconds Teskty wymyślłem ale możesz je zmienić. Testowane na serwerze, więc powinno działać i Tobie. Licze na "GŁOS NA TAK", za odpowiedź
  8. Norbiros

    SKRYPT NA CASE

    Wpisz nie wiem "crates plugin"... czy coś. NIe pamiętam, bo już tego dawno nie potrzebowałem ale sporo jest tego. To jest możliwe w skrypcie ale trudne
  9. Witaj! Oto skrypt o który prosiłeś. Działa tak jak chciałeś z tymi światami tylko trzeba dostosować jedną liczbę (tam gdzie kometarz): on portal enter: if world of player is "survival": set {portal.%player%} to location of player set {blokada.%player%} to 1 wait 10 second #UWAGA! DOSTOSUJ TĄ LICZBĘ DO SWOICH POTRZEB! (5 za mało 10 troche za dużo więc poszukaj dobrze ;)) set {blokada.%player%} to 0 on portal enter: if {blokada.%player%} is 1: stop if world of player is "world_nether": if {portal.%player%} is not 0: wait 5 second teleport player to {portal.%player%} Testowany na moim serwie i działa mega Licze na "GŁOS NA TAK"
  10. Witaj! Prosze oto skrypt o który prosiłeś: on bed enter: #Dodaje do zmiennej ilość śpiących 1 add 1 to {sleep} on bed leave: #Odejmuje od zmiennej ilość śpiących 1 add -1 to {sleep} on bed enter: #Sprawdza czy śpi połowa set {wszyscy} to count of online players set {_sleep} to {sleep} * 2 if {wszyscy} is more than {sleep}: broadcast "ŚPI MNIEJ NIŻ PÓŁ" #Komunikat możesz zmienić lub usunąć else: broadcast "ŚPI WIĘCEJ NIŻ POŁOWA" #Tak samo jak powyżej set time to 6:00 Bardzo licze na głos na tak Pozdrawiam i liczę miłego kodowania Bardzo licze na
  11. Skrypt jest prosty i działa, ale troche kombinowania było : on pickup of potion: remove event-item from player's inventory loop all items in the inventory of player: if loop-item is potion: add 1 to {_potka.%player%} remove potion from player's inventory add 1 to {_potka.%player%} execute console command "give %player% potion %{_potka.%player%}%" Są cztery błędy których na szybko nie mogę naprawić -po pierwsze nie wiem jak zamienic moje "potion" na odpowiednią "instant health potion" -po drugie kiedy gracz wypije potke dodaje mu znowu jedną. -gdy ktoś ma rozłożone w eq kilka potek łączy mu tylko 2 . Nie wiem czy moja robota pomogła czy przeszkodziła ale zawsze coś jest Sądzę żę teraz wystarczy siąść nad tym z mądrą głową i popoprawiać to, bo ja już siedze z 10 min i wydaje się że wszystko powinno być ok, a nie jest
  12. To już pisze sekundka
  13. A masz essensials? Jeśli tak to wiem jak to napisać, a jeśli nie to pokonbinuje...
  14. Norbiros

    Podpis

    Oto skrypt dla CIebie: Spełnia wszystkie warunki poza enchantowaniem , ponieważ nie wiedzialem czy masz plugin essensials. Ale to jest proste więc myślę że sobie poradzisz Troche się namęczyłem więc licze na oznaczenie ze pomocny. Jak jest coś źle to pisz, ale nie powinno...
  15. To jest czyjś skript ale ja tylko dodałem dźwięk Prosze, nie licze na ocene bo nawet nie ja tego zrobiłem w 5 procentach
  16. Norbiros

    Pół eq

    Chętnie się tym zajme ale mam kilka pytań: -czy czaszka ma się usuwać po śmierci? -czy ten ekwipunek ma być jakos wybierany? zbroja ma się liczyć? - i prosze opisz to dokładniej żebym mógł siąść i robić
  17. Prosze: nie wiem kiedy to chcesz sobie wrzucić do skryptu, więc napisze na przykładzie: #Pierwsza część ustawia każdemu graczowi zmienną nokaut na 1, dzięki czemu dalszy skrypt może to wykryć on join: if {nokaut.%player%} is not set: set {nokaut.%player%} to 1 on death: #ten event sobie usuń lub zmień if {nokaut.%player%} is 1: set {nokaut.%player%} to 0 #cały dalszy kod To działa tak: jak wejdzie nowy gracz zapisuje że nie został jeszcze znokautowany. Jeśli zostanei zabity ustawia że został zabity i nie pozwala wykonuje akcji ponownie, czyli jest jednorazowe. Mam nadzieję ze zadziała i jest jasno PS: Licze na like'a
  18. Norbiros

    AntyCheat

    Polecam plugin Negativi, bardzo dobrze działa, wszystko jest ogólnie konfigurowane i jest darmowy: https://www.spigotmc.org/resources/ac-negativity-spigot-1-7-1-16-sponge-bungeecord-velocity.48399/
  19. U mnie większość nie działa więc mam ten: na początku nie banuje, ani kickuje ale możesz to zmienić: https://www.spigotmc.org/resources/ac-negativity-spigot-1-7-1-16-sponge-bungeecord-velocity.48399/ TEMAT WYCZERPANY - DO ZAMKNIĘCIA
  20. Dobrze się żyje, pisze skrypty, czego chcieć więcej od życia?

    Norbiros

    1. Pokaż poprzednie komentarze  7 więcej
    2. Norbiros

      Norbiros

      O dziękuję, właśnie widziałem to u innych ale nie wiedziałem co to daje...  no... wydaje się o wiele lepsze...  a coś jeszcze tak na szybko?

    3. Glicz

      Glicz

      hmmm...
      Również wydaję mi się (ale nie jestem już tu pewien), że zamiast robienia every 1 second i loopować wszystkich graczy, lepiej zrobić:

      on join:
      	while player is online:
      		#i tu to co miało być w every 1 second
      		wait 1 second

      Ale, jeżeli to konieczne, to oczywiście można użyć every 1 second, no ale może to trochę źle wpływać na optymalizację.

    4. Norbiros

      Norbiros

      Super! Dzięki, przyda się. Zaraz się zaznajomie i zastosuje w następnych.

       

  21. Norbiros

    skrypt na looting

    Witaj, oto kod o który prosiłeś. Jeśli ktoś ma na mieczu looting 1 to kopiuje 1 raz drop z potwora. Czyli jeśli zabijesz np. endermana z lootingiem 1 to dostaniesz normalnie loot z endermana przykładowo jedną enderperłe. To sktypt doda jeszcze jedną. Mam nadzieję że tak to miało działać: on death: if attacker is a player: if victim is a monster: set {back} to victim's location if attacker's tool is enchanted with looting 1: drop drops at {back} if attacker's tool is enchanted with looting 2: drop drops at {back} if attacker's tool is enchanted with looting 3: drop drops at {back} Na szybko pisane, ale testowanie Pozdrawiam i liczę na like'a DO ZAMKNIĘCIA - GOTOWE ROZWIĄZANIE
  22. Norbiros

    System światów

    Według mnie rozwiązanie jest jedno: plugin MULTI WORLD Tam możesz tworzyć światy, usuwać je mieć liste.. Możesz ustawiać typ np. void, flat, nether, end, zwykły. Możesz też połączyć z portalami (inny plugin MV portals)... I ogónie to dobrze działa... nie laguje... usuwa foldery nie zajmuje miejsca: po prostu łatwiejsze i lepsze rozwiązanie WYDAJE SIĘ ŻE DO ZAMKNIĘCIA...
  23. Norbiros

    AFK skrypt

    Do tego polecam ogólnie essenials w którym mozesz to ustawić i np w niku będzie pisało *AFK* A do scripta, to się w tej dziedzinie nie nam, możesz popróbować z holografic displays...
  24. Norbiros

    Teleport do łóżka

    Witaj, sorry że o tak późnej godzinie, ale lepiej tak niż później. Napisałem skrypt jak sobie życzyłeś. Jest jeden problem bo tak jak pisałeś wykrywa chodzenie podczas teleportacji, ale i obrób, ale mam nadzieje że to nie przeszkodzi : on click: if player is sneaking: if target block is orange_bed or magenta_bed or light_blue_bed or yellow_bed or lime_bed or pink_bed or gray_bed or light_gray_bed or cyan_bed or purple_bed or blue_bed or brown_bed or green_bed or red_bed or black_bed: if world of target block is not "world_nether": send "Zapisałeś swoje łóżko! Aby do niego wrócić napisz /home!" #Tu możesz zmienić wiadomość po postawieniu set {home.%player%} to location of target block else: send "&cŁóżko nie moze być w netherze!" #Wiadomość gdy ktoś chce zapisać łóżko w netherze command /home: trigger: if world of player is not "world_nether": set {ruch.%player%} to location of player send "Zostaniesz przeleportowany za 5 sekund! Pamiętaj nie możesz się ruszać, a nawet obracać!" #Witadomosć o zaczęciu teleportacji wait 5 seconds if {ruch.%player%} is player's location: send "Teleportacja powiodła się! Witaj w domu." #Teleportacja zakończona teleport player to {home.%player%} set {waiting.%player%} to false else: send "&cRuszyłeś się podczas teleportacj! Spróbuj ponownie" # Ruch podczas teleportacji Cały skrypt jest przetestowany na spigot. Działa. NIe potrzebuje żadnych dodatków ani zmian Ps: Licze na like'a DO ZAMKNIĘCIA- GOTOWE ROZWIĄZANIE
  25. Witaj! Oto skrypt o który prosiłeś ;): on projectile hit: #kiedy coś trafi if projectile is arrow: #jeśli to coś to strzała strike lightning at location of projectile #zrób piorón w miejscu upadku strzały delete event-arrow #usuń strzałę stop Liczę na lika PS: W # to komentarze, możesz jes spokojnie usunąć. DO ZAMKNIĘCIA- GOTOWE ROZWIĄZANIE
×
×
  • Dodaj nową pozycję...